Assay Detail

CHEMBL3879162

Review assay metadata, readout intent, target linkage, and publication context from the same page.

Binding
Inhibition of full length recombinant human DAGLalpha expressed in HEK293T cell membranes using PNP butyrate as substrate by colorimetric assay
